A new study published in Nature demonstrates a significant advancement in AI’s ability to interpret complex medical imagery, such as MRI scans and X-rays. The research team developed a multimodal AI system that combines visual data analysis with contextual patient information from electronic health records to improve diagnostic accuracy. Initial trials show the system can identify subtle patterns often missed by human radiologists, potentially leading to earlier detection of conditions like certain cancers and neurological disorders. The authors emphasize the tool is designed to assist, not replace, medical professionals, augmenting their expertise and reducing diagnostic workloads.
